Zindagi Trust pays monetary reward on graduation to
students for the time taken out of their work routines
and coming to ZT school to acquire some basic education,
life skills and ethics which are generally lacking in
their family lives. This also provides them a motivation
to continue their formal education once some literacy
has been imparted to them by the ZT Schools. Presently,
ZT supports over 2800 students studying in schools operating
in Karachi, Lahore and Rawalpindi.
Students are
provided education in a twenty six months span commencing
from kindergarten (KG) level and finishing at class
five level. They are provided education of English,
Urdu, Social Studies, Islamiat, Mathematics, Science
and Computers. Teachers are trained every year on current
methodology of teaching/learning, whereby they are motivated
to move away from typical rote memorization and encourage
children to learn through conduct of interactive sessions.
Students are appraised on a regular basis and minimal
dependency is kept on the end of term examination with
a view to ultimately do away with the end of term examination.
